Airmail

//ˈɛə.meɪl// noun, verb

noun, verb ·Uncommon ·College level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    The system of conveying mail using aircraft. countable, uncountable

    "to send a letter by airmail"

  2. 2
    a system of conveying mail by aircraft wordnet
  3. 3
    The items of mail so carried. countable, uncountable
  4. 4
    letters and packages that are transported by aircraft wordnet
Verb
  1. 1
    To send mail by air. transitive
  2. 2
    send or transport by airmail wordnet
  3. 3
    To (unintentionally) throw the ball well over a fielder's head where that fielder is unable to make a play on the ball.

Etymology

From air + mail.
